摘要:前言是目前用的比較多的的路由中間件之一,前段時間由于作者沒有精力繼續維護而將其公開售賣。我們有些項目也用到了這個庫,但是目前很多我們想要的特性都沒有,比如生成接口文檔。本身這個庫代碼實現還比較簡單,因此綜合考慮打算重寫一個。 前言 koa...
摘要:我不能在對你沒有任何了解的情況下,給出一些不負責任的建議,大家都是成年人,應該懂得如何取舍。我學前端的目標就很簡單,相對其他行業來說收入還不錯,另外一個就是崗位需求也很多。 自從更新了《我的Web 前端自學之路》之后,收到了很多讀者的認可...
摘要:理解需要跟結合首先來看是怎樣創建的再來看的源碼的第三個參數就是此時會返回也就是在中間件里面去執行了返回的是函數也就是函數然后又跑到里面作為第三個參數所以能把作為參數傳進去一個小例子測試返回函數后是什么東西創建一個的方法使用中間件的增強...
摘要:日志的作用記錄服務器程序運行狀態幫助開發者快速捕獲錯誤,定位以及決解故障。日志中間件開發工具在當中沒有自帶的日志模塊,所以需要使用第三方模塊使用模塊安裝官方文檔日志分類訪問日志記錄客戶端對項目的訪問,主要是請求。 Koa日志中間件開發封...
摘要:當變選中狀態變更時對所有的備選進行遍歷主要作用是把所有的項目重置成未選中。該方案主要就是進行元素的查詢及更改。多選場景解決方法基本思想是使用數組保存已經選中的項,然后多該數組進行棧操作。 單選多選場景的解決方案集合 場景 經常遇到一些...
摘要:本文由云社區發表作者市面上現在流行兩種沙箱模式一種是使用還有一種是直接在頁面上使用進行執行。接下來我們來一步一步分析如果做到在前端的沙箱文末看俺有沒有心情放一個彩蛋吧。等價于所以第一步改寫上面的將里面變量的獲取途徑控制在自己的手里。 ...
摘要:通過方法或方法也可以,實質上是在未來將要新創建的實例的環境下調用構造函數。組合繼承指的是將原型鏈繼承和借用構造函數繼承的技術組合到一塊,從而發揮二者之長的一種繼承模式。該模式通過借用構造函數繼承屬性,通過重新子類型繼承方法。 原型鏈繼...
摘要:是什么是異步編程的一種解決方案所謂,簡單說就是一個容器,里面保存著某個未來才會結束的事件通常是一個異步操作的結果。 最近也在準備換工作了,然后收集了一些我覺得今年面試會遇到常見的問題。 如果有機會,記得也幫忙分享我一下。2019的行情確實...
摘要:插件主要把所有的驗證條件和驗證提示信息綁定到每個表單元素,這種形式非常方便,下面寫法更加智能得到內容來提示引入腳本類型請選擇設備名稱腳本添加驗證指明是哪一表單需要驗證名稱需加在表單上 validform插件主要把所有的驗證條件和驗證提示信息綁...
摘要:一全局對象規定全局對象叫做,但是瀏覽器把作為全局對象瀏覽器先存在的。的屬性就是全局變量。這些全局變量分為兩種規定的瀏覽器自己加的二全局函數三公用屬性所有對象都有和屬性,那么我們是否有必要給每個對象一個和呢明顯不需要。 一、全局對象 sho...
摘要:意味著操作成功完成。狀態的對象可能觸發狀態并傳遞一個值給相應的狀態處理方法,也可能觸發失敗狀態并傳遞失敗信息。測試用例測試用例方法返回一個帶有拒絕原因參數的對象。 Promise基本用法 Promise 對象是一個代理對象,被代理的值在Promise對象創...
摘要:描述打開系統的微信頁面,當點擊輸入彈出輸入法的時候,頁面如果上移了,那輸入法收起的時候頁面無法自動回到底部,會留有空白,導致下次點擊彈起的失效。判斷是否為微信失去焦點事件亦可本文首發于個人博客完 1. BUG描述 打開 iOS 12 系統的微信 H5 ...
摘要:回文字符第一種方法運行結果第二種方法運行結果第三種方法運行結果如下 回文字符: "abcba" 第一種方法: showImg("https://segmentfault.com/img/bVbpt5K?w=446&h=358"); showImg("https://segmentfault.com/img/bVbpt5M?w=3...
摘要:期中類組件和函數式組件中有什么不同在中創建組件的形式有三種純函數式定義的無狀態組件定義的組件定義的組件今天我們要聊的是純函數式定義的無狀態組件及類組件的到底有什么不同分別在什么場景下適合使用首先我們來看一下用上述方法如何來創建一個組件...
摘要:以上代碼,可以完美通過所有用例。在的函數中,為何需要這個同樣是因為規范中明確表示因此我們需要這樣的來確保只會執行一次。其他情況,直接返回以該值為成功狀態的對象。 Promise是前端面試中的高頻問題,我作為面試官的時候,問Promise的概率超過90...
摘要:表示要解析的數字的基數。為十進制不知道啥二進制只能以表示解析如下函數沒有第二參數,只能按照十進制輸出了,即為答案的輸出。 console.log([1, 2, 3].map(parseInt)); // [1, NaN, NaN] // 解析如下 // parseInt(1, 0) // 1, 沒有零進制..直...
摘要:編寫合約的智能合約分為文件和合約兩部分。相當于合約接口,合約則是功能實現。用戶賬戶金額內容提供者賬戶金額平臺合約賬戶金額結果顯示,分賬賬戶和平臺合約賬戶如預期那樣獲得和。綜上,我們成功使用了智能合約實現了自動分賬。 自動分賬是很多平臺...
摘要:的值是一個函數,這個函數返回一個元素,這個函數返回一個元素。這種方式可以很方便的為待渲染的組件傳遞額外的屬性。與之前兩種方式不同的是,無論是否匹配成功,返回的組件都將會被渲染。使用保證只有當的為時,第一個才會被匹配。 React Router v4...
摘要:是因特網上最流行的腳本語言。獲取中的下標獲得字符串將字符串并轉換成大寫拼接后的字符串 1、字符串位置操作1-1、str.charAt(index) 字符串中index位置的字符 str.charCodeAt(index) 字符串中index位置的字符編碼 代碼如下: var str="hello wo...
摘要:而且目前大部分編程語言的高級應用都會用到數據結構與算法以及設計模式。新添加的或待刪除的元素都保存在棧的同一端,稱作棧頂,另一端就叫棧底。在棧里,新元素都靠近棧頂,舊元素都接近棧底。 前言 JavaScript是當下最流行的編程語言之一,它可以做...
ChatGPT和Sora等AI大模型應用,將AI大模型和算力需求的熱度不斷帶上新的臺階。哪里可以獲得...
大模型的訓練用4090是不合適的,但推理(inference/serving)用4090不能說合適,...
圖示為GPU性能排行榜,我們可以看到所有GPU的原始相關性能圖表。同時根據訓練、推理能力由高到低做了...